Performance Requirements & Expectations:
Power BI / Service
- Discover, collect, clean, interpret, manipulate, and analyze large complex data sets, while creating maps, visualizations, models, dashboards, and reports to present data, formulate solutions and make recommendations.
- Develop, update, manage and troubleshoot reports for various stakeholders in response to business requests.
SQL / DLCPM
- Providing support to the analytics team by managing, tracking, and maintaining databases across all lab locations.
- Ensuring standardization across databases by writing scripts and/or advanced procedures.
- Developing strategies to identify and highlight inconsistencies across data, while implementing protocols to maintain data integrity and consistency.
- Monitoring and providing timely details regarding issues and resolution steps to the appropriate internal teams.
Process Improvement and SOPs (Technical Documentation)
- Identify areas for process improvement and contribute to the development of efficient operating procedures.
- Create technical documents and/or SOPs for existing processes, methods, and models to ensure stakeholders have the necessary understanding and context, while promoting business continuity.
- Develop, update and maintain change logs and other documentation to effectively manage version control in line with progress of assigned projects and initiatives.

Skills & Qualifications:
- 5+ years of experience using SQL with advanced SQL proficiency.
- 3+ years of experience with data visualization tools (Power BI, Tableau, Looker)
Demonstrated Accomplishments
- Experience with optimizing queries and improving model performance.
- Experience in managing, handling, and analyzing large datasets.
- Strong understanding of data modeling, integrity, and database design principles.
- Strong communication skills to effectively convey insights to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
Preference
- Experience with managing and administrating databases (indexing, monitoring, partitioning, security, backups) is preferred.
- Experience deploying modern data solutions leveraging components in Azure is preferred.
- Prior experience as a Data/Business Analyst or Database Administrator (or related function) is preferred.
Nice-to-have
- Experience and/or interest in automation technologies and process improvements.
- Experience and/or interest in data lakes/warehousing tools and techniques.
- Experience with DevOps TFS/Git is considered an asset.
- Experience with R / Python is considered an asset.
- Experience with big data technologies (e.g., Hadoop, Spark) is considered an asset.
